Global Planning Expediter serves as a point of contact and link between Planners, All internal departments including vendors and customers. Coordinator/Expediter will be responsible for all clerical and administrative duties within the department, analyze and perform customer portal reporting processes and updates SAP/AX daily manufacturing orders and purchase orders etc. Responsible for expediting, placing Orders to assist Planners. Position may require additional work days or hours based on need of business.
Person for position must be professional at all times, able to multi task, handle high volume of “Change”. Must be self-directed, good organization and time management skills. Team player is a must!
Responsibilities:
• Liaising with vendors to ensure timely delivery of goods.
• Facilitating flow of materials between various departments and parties.
• Performing clerical duties, and maintaining accurate records and files of activities.
• Following established guidelines, instructions, policies, and procedures.
Requirements:
• High school diploma, GED, or suitable equivalent.
• 2+ years’ work experience in similar role.
• Proficient understanding of materials and services procurement.
• Excellent computer skills.
• Proficient with Microsoft Office Word and Excel.
• Outstanding communication skills, both verbal and written.
• Proficient people skills.
• Demonstrated analytical, problem-solving, organizational and time-management skills.
